In the world of NFL drama, it’s not just the touchdowns that steal the spotlight. Sometimes, it’s the cheeky gestures and sideline sass that get the league’s attention. Enter Patrick Mahomes, Kansas City Chiefs quarterback and reigning Super Bowl MVP, who might’ve just thrown a flag-worthy move during the Chiefs’ 30–17 victory over the Detroit Lions.
🏈 The Play That Raised Eyebrows
Late in the second quarter, with the Chiefs leading 13–10, Mahomes capped off a 55-yard drive with a one-yard rushing touchdown. As he strutted into the end zone, he couldn’t resist a little flair. He was pointing and flexing at Lions safety Brian Branch, who had been a thorn in the Chiefs’ side earlier in the game. While Mahomes’ moves are often part of his charismatic persona, this particular display was a tad more pointed than usual.
💥 The Fallout: A Postgame Scuffle
So, let’s get into it. The real fireworks came after the final whistle. As Mahomes attempted a handshake with Branch, the Lions safety ignored him. Instead, Branch approached Chiefs wide receiver JuJu Smith-Schuster and slapped him in the face, igniting a brawl that involved players from both teams. While Mahomes wasn’t directly involved in the altercation, you could really feel the tension between him and Branch.

The NFL doesn’t just hand out penalties on the field. They’ve got a whole system to keep players in check off it too. If a player steps out of line, breaks a rule, or gets a little too spicy on the field, the league sends a fine. You’ll get a letter, a video of your “oops,” the exact dollar amount, and a heads-up on how to appeal if you’re feeling feisty. Ignore it? That money comes straight out of your next paycheck.
Now, if you think you’ve got a case, the league has a few former NFL stars, Derrick Brooks, Ramon Foster, and Jordy Nelson, to hear your appeal. Cases get assigned randomly, so no playing favorites. They watch the play, hear both sides, and make the call. That decision? Totally final.
And the best part? Those fines don’t just disappear into some league black hole. Nope, they get donated to good causes, like the Professional Athletes Foundation and the NFL Foundation, helping former players and promoting safety in football everywhere.
